    Stella Damasus receives husband’s posthumous award, vows to keep his legacy alive

    Actress Stella Damasus has made a promise to keep her late husband Jaiye Aboderin’s legacy alive after receiving a posthumous award on his behalf at the AMAN awards.

    In an Instagram post, Damasus shared a video of herself and their daughters accepting the award, expressing gratitude for the recognition. She recalled her late husband fondly, saying she’s proud of their daughters and misses him dearly.

    “21 years later, and we will continue to keep your legacy alive. I know you’d be so proud of how the girls have turned out. I give all glory to God because He genuinely gave us two amazing, beautiful, intelligent, and supportive girls. Jaiyejeje Aboderin, we love you forever, and we miss you so much. May his soul continue to rest in peace.

    “Thank you to @amanawards for honouring him with this posthumous award”. Two years ago, Stella marked the 19th anniversary of Jaiye’s passing. She called him several sweet names, describing him as her heartbeat and the father of her children. She revealed that her heart stopped when she lost him, but he had to start beating again for the sake of their daughters.
